摘要: 郑绿20号在2019年河南省绿豆[Vigna radiate (L.) R. Wilczek]新品种鉴定试验中,田间性状表现优良、抗性好、产量高,4个参试点均比对照郑绿8号增产。为了进一步考察郑绿20号的丰产稳产性,采用GGE双标图分析2019年河南省绿豆新品种鉴定试验参试品种的农艺及产量性状,并对绿豆品种9个性状进行变异性和相关性分析。结果表明,郑绿20号的主茎分枝数、单株荚数、株高、主茎节数变异系数在试验点中变异程度较大;主茎节数与生育期呈显著正相关,与产量呈显著负相关,与株高呈正相关;产量与主茎分枝数、单株荚数、荚长、荚粒数呈正相关。丰产稳定性分析结果表明,郑绿20号为适宜推广的兼具丰产性和稳定性的绿豆新品种。

Abstract: In the identification test of new mung bean[Vigna radiate (L.) R. Wilczek] varieties in Henan Province in 2019, Zhenglv No. 20 had excellent field traits, good resistance and high yield, and the yield of Zhenglv No. 20 was higher than that of the control variety Zhenglv No. 8 in four test sites. In order to further investigate the high and stable yield of Zhenglv No. 20, the agronomic and yield traits of mung bean from the identification test of new varieties in Henan Province in 2019 were analyzed by GGE biplot, and the variability and correlation of 9 traits of mung bean varieties were analyzed. The results showed that the variation coefficient of main stem branch number, pod number per plant, plant height, and main stem nodes number of Zhenglv No. 20 varied significantly at the experimental sites. The node number on the main stem was significantly positively correlated with the growth period, significantly negatively correlated with yield, and positively correlated with plant height. The yield was positively correlated with the main stem branch number, pods number per plant, pod length and seed number per pod. The results of good productivity and stability showed that Zhenglv No. 20 was a new mung bean variety with a high and stable yield, which was suitable for promotion.
